% Funzione che definisce accelerazioni, dati magnetici, temperature, date e
% livello della batteria per i nodi di tipo Weir Link
function [TimeWL,lev_WL,temp_WL,ErrWeirLink] = defDatiWL(DatiWeirLink,...
DatiNTCWeirLink,ErrWeirLink,FileName)
fileID = fopen(FileName,'a');
fmt = '%s \r';
text = 'defDatiWL function started';
fprintf(fileID,fmt,text);
[r,c] = size(DatiWeirLink);
Ncorr = 0;
% Elimino gli eventuali Not a Number
for a = 2:r
for b = 1:c
check = isnan(DatiWeirLink(a,b));
if check == 1
DatiWeirLink(a,b) = DatiWeirLink(a-1,b);
ErrWeirLink(a,b-1) = 1;
Ncorr = Ncorr+1;
end
end
end
text = [num2str(Ncorr) ' NaN of Weir Link corrected by defDatiWL function'];
fprintf(fileID,fmt,text);
TimeWL = DatiWeirLink(:,1); % data
lev_WL = DatiWeirLink(:,2:end);
temp_WL = DatiNTCWeirLink(:,2:end);
text = 'Data of Weir Link defined correctly, defDatiWL function closed';
fprintf(fileID,fmt,text);
fclose(fileID);
end
